Bret Cahill <bretcahill@aol.com> wrote: >> >> >> >> For the third time, why is the Reynolds number of any sphere, of any size, >> >> >> >> and of any material always the same number? >> >> >> > >> >> >> > If the diameter or "characteristic dimension" is larger or smaller, you get a larger or smaller Nre. >> >> >> > >> >> >> > If the velocity in inversely proportional to diameter then the Nre is the same for all sizes of that shape in that fluid, i.e. a golf ball going 300 km/hr has the same Nre as a cyclist helmet going 30 km/hr and the air holes in the helmet actually _reduce_ drag like the dimples on the golf ball reduce drag. >> >> >> > >> >> >> > Maybe you meant the Reynolds number can be applied to any size object. >> >> >> >> >> >> The Reynolds number is directly proportional to the diameter of the >> >> >> cross section, so the comment about size is incorrect. >> >> >> >> >> >> Equal sized spheres, no matter the material, be they soap bubbles or lead, >> >> >> have the same Reynolds number. >> >> > >> >> > The speeds would need to be the same as well, a rare coincidence because >> >> > soap bubbles always move slowly w/ respect to wind speed. >> >> >> >> As the Reynolds number is directly proportional to velocity, >> > >> > then different speeds => different Nre. >> > >> >> comparing >> >> Reynolds numbers at differing speeds >> > >> > A golf ball going 300 km/hr has the same Nre as a cyclist helmet going >> > 30 km/hr because the helmet ix 10X bigger than the ball. >> > >> > The air holes in the helmet actually _reduce_ drag like the dimples on >> > the golf ball reduce drag. >> > >> > The reason is the speeds and diameters are different but the Nre are >> > the same, 50K - 100K where dimpling works. >> >> As Reynolds number is dependant on speed as you have realized, > > Speed as well as diameter. > > A small high speed object can have the same Nre as a large low speed object. Therefor talking about Reynolds number without speed is pointless. -- Jim Pennino
